Most RNAV systems include a ____________ that uses a large database.

Explanation:
The correct answer is that most RNAV systems include a flight management system, often referred to as an FMS. This system integrates various data inputs from onboard navigation sensors and external sources to manage the aircraft's flight path. An FMS uses a large database to facilitate the operation of RNAV (Area Navigation), which enables aircraft to fly on any desired flight path within the coverage of ground- or satellite-based navigation aids. The database contains critical information such as waypoints, airways, and airports, allowing the FMS to compute optimal flight routes based on inputs from the crew and flight plan requirements. While a navigation database is a crucial component within the flight management system, it is the FMS that encompasses a broader range of functionalities, including route calculations and performance management. This comprehensive integration of data and control capabilities is essential for modern navigation and efficiency in air traffic management.
